Fast, Reliable and Portable Low-loss Antiresonant Hollow-core Fiber Fusion Splicing
Using a fully automated rotational alignment algorithm and a portable 3-electrode arc-discharging fusion splicer, we achieve median splice losses of 0.13 dB between antiresonant hollow-core fibers within 120 seconds with 100% success rate.
